Job Description

Grand Pacific Hotel Services, L.P. is proud to offer the exciting opportunity of General Manager at Verise, located within the Solea Carlsbad Resort & Spa project, which is anticipated to become Hotel Solea by Spring 2026. This position is critical in steering the growth and success of the food and beverage department in a vibrant, upscale resort environment in Carlsbad, California. The resort is known for its dedication to delivering exceptional hospitality services and luxurious amenities to guests, making it a premier destination for travelers seeking both comfort and sophistication.
